技术演进背景与行业痛点
传统应用开发面临三大核心挑战:人工编码效率低下导致单应用开发周期长达4人周,专业开发人员稀缺推高人力成本至2万元/次,静态开发模式难以适应快速变化的业务需求。某行业调研显示,68%的企业存在应用迭代周期过长问题,43%的团队因需求变更频繁导致项目延期。
在此背景下,自进化应用生成技术应运而生。该技术突破传统无代码平台的静态局限,通过动态学习机制实现开发能力的持续进化。其核心价值体现在三方面:开发效率提升98%(单应用开发时间从4人周压缩至1小时内),成本降低99.75%(单次开发成本从2万元降至50元以下),智能水平随使用频次提升形成正向循环。
三重自进化模型架构解析
技术体系由需求模型、代码模型、创意模型构成动态闭环:
-
需求理解层:基于多模态大模型构建需求解析引擎,支持自然语言、结构化文档、语音等多类型输入。通过意图识别、实体抽取、需求建模三阶段处理,将模糊的业务描述转化为可执行的开发规范。例如,用户输入”需要支持百万级并发的订单系统”,系统可自动拆解为分布式架构设计、数据库分片策略、缓存优化方案等技术要点。
-
代码生成层:采用分层代码生成策略,基础层实现语法正确的代码框架生成,中间层完成业务逻辑实现,应用层处理特定场景的定制化需求。代码质量保障体系包含静态检查(类型安全、循环复杂度)、动态测试(单元测试用例生成)、安全扫描(OWASP Top 10漏洞检测)三重防护。实测数据显示,生成的代码通过率达92.3%,人工修改量不足8%。
-
创意进化层:构建强化学习驱动的优化机制,通过用户反馈(点击率、转化率、系统负载)构建奖励函数,采用PPO算法持续优化模型参数。创新性地引入轨迹学习技术,记录开发过程中的决策路径,形成可复用的模式库。例如,系统通过分析10万次电商应用开发轨迹,自动总结出”商品详情页标准实现模式”,使同类需求开发效率提升3倍。
数据飞轮效应与技术突破
系统通过用户交互数据构建持续优化闭环:每次开发过程产生三类数据资产——需求解析日志(记录用户真实意图表达方式)、代码生成轨迹(包含决策依据与修改历史)、运行性能数据(系统负载、响应时间)。这些数据经过清洗、标注后进入强化学习训练管道,每周完成模型迭代。
技术突破体现在三方面:端到端轨迹学习打破传统模块隔离,实现跨模型知识迁移;多目标优化算法平衡代码质量、性能、可维护性等维度;动态知识注入机制支持实时接入最新技术栈。某金融客户案例显示,系统在3个月内自动适配了新的分布式事务框架,相关代码生成准确率从78%提升至94%。
实践价值与行业影响
该技术已形成完整的能力矩阵:支持Web/移动端/小程序全平台开发,覆盖电商、金融、教育等12个行业场景,集成对象存储、消息队列、日志服务等20+云原生组件。在某物流企业实践中,系统自动生成的智能调度应用使分拣效率提升40%,硬件成本降低65%。
开发模式发生根本性变革:非专业人员可通过自然语言完成80%常规应用开发,专业开发者聚焦于10%的创新性需求,剩余10%的复杂场景由人机协作完成。据统计,采用该技术的团队研发资源利用率从35%提升至82%,项目交付周期标准差从14天降至2天。
未来演进方向
技术发展呈现三大趋势:多智能体协作体系支持超大规模系统开发,知识图谱与大模型融合提升需求理解精度,联邦学习机制保障企业数据安全。某实验室原型显示,通过5个专业智能体协同,可自动生成包含微服务架构、DevOps流水线、监控告警体系的完整企业级应用,开发周期压缩至传统模式的1/20。
该技术标志着AI开发工具从”辅助人类”向”自主进化”的范式转变。随着模型规模的持续增长和数据积累的指数级扩展,预计到2026年将实现90%常规应用的零代码生成,开发者角色将向架构设计师和AI训练师转型。这种变革不仅重塑软件开发产业格局,更为企业数字化转型提供关键基础设施。